For the best pay by mobile casino uk 2026 instant deposit experience, the technical requirement is a seamless handshake between the casino platform and your mobile network. Boku and Fortumo are the main providers handling this. When you click ‘Deposit’ and select ‘Pay by Mobile’, the system sends a premium SMS. You confirm. The funds are credited to your casino balance instantly. Your phone bill gets charged later.

From a geek perspective, the beauty is in the API latency. The best casinos have optimized their checkout flow to minimize the time between your click and the credit. I have seen some sites take 15 seconds. That is an eternity in digital time. The top-tier ones? Sub-5 seconds. That is what I call an instant deposit.

There is a trade-off, though. You are usually capped at £30-£40 per transaction. And you cannot withdraw to your phone bill. You have to use a bank transfer or another method for cashouts. But for the initial deposit, especially for a quick session on the go, it is unmatched.

How fast is an instant deposit via pay by mobile?

From what I have seen, the best platforms credit your account within 2 to 5 seconds after you confirm the SMS. The network provider (Vodafone, O2, EE, Three) handles the verification almost instantly. If it takes longer than 10 seconds, the API integration is poor. Avoid those sites.

What is the maximum deposit limit for pay by mobile in the UK?

Most UKGC licensed casinos cap it at £30 per transaction. Some allow up to £40. There is usually a daily limit of £100-£150. This is a security feature from the mobile networks, not the casino. For a quick session, £30 is usually enough to get you a few spins on a high-volatility slot.

Is it safe to use pay by mobile for gambling?

Technically, it is very safe. You are not sharing any bank details or card numbers. The transaction is authenticated by your mobile network using your SIM card. It is a closed loop. The risk is more about managing your spending since the charge comes at the end of the month. Set a deposit limit. Most UKGC sites let you do that in the responsible gambling settings.
